I’m praying for some simple answer.

I have a wall light timer switch to control 2 sets of outside porch lights. Isn’t working. It’s an Intermatic.

It’s:

- single pole.
- in manual mode
- new battery
- unit only 6 months old. Worked for sure a week ago
- outside bulbs still work in different fixture
- circuit breaker on
- porch light on same circuit works with on/off switch
- All GFI’s are working - none tripped.

Anything I’m missing here? I even tried a new switch I had. The new switch does not work either.

Well - I now must admit I am a fool.

I went out to take the outside fixture off. I climb up the ladder - this time to the top of the light to get to the screws.

I notice a photocell. Never saw that before and where did it come from? I googled the fixture. Well - the fixture comes with the photocell plugged. If the consumer wants to use the photocell they remove the plug.

Somehow, the photocell plug came out. So, the light didn’t react to the timer switch during the day. I guess had I tried it at night it would have worked.

I feel pretty useless right now. Never thought of that aspect.

I plugged the photocell and all is good.
